Google joins Band of Angels

Following the news of Infosys co-founder NS Raghavan announcing a $35 million fund for early stage companies, Google, the Internet Giant, has announced that it has also joined Band of Angels here in India. They are already a part of Seed Fund, Erasmic Fund and VentureEast TeNet Fund (where they invested about 15 crore($3.75 million for 30%)

The Band of Angels which already boasts of names such as Alok Mittal(of JobsAhead fame, who is also with Cannan Partners), Pramod Bhasin, Raman Roy, Jerry Rao, Saurabh Shrivastava and 50 others is one of the leading Angel investing funds in India.
